{"version": 3,"date": "2026-01-09 19:21:50 +0000","map": "e1m2","hostname": "QHLAN:28514","ip": "127.0.1.1","port": 28514,"mode": "ffa","tl": 5,"dm": 4,"duration": 300,"demo": "ffa_9[e1m2]20260109-1916.mvd","players": [{"top-color": 13,"bottom-color": 13,"ping": 12,"login": "","name": "test","team": "DP","stats": { "frags": 111, "deaths": 6, "tk": 0, "spawn-frags": 14, "kills": 113, "suicides": 2 },"dmg": { "taken": 3304, "given": 8678, "team": 0, "self": 1389, "team-weapons": 0, "enemy-weapons": 8678, "taken-to-die": 550 },"xferRL": 0,"xferLG": 0,"spree": { "max": 46, "quad": 14 },"control": 0.000000,"speed": { "max": 731.679382, "avg": 326.289398 },"weapons": {"sg": {"acc": { "attacks": 30, "hits": 15 },"kills": { "total": 2, "team": 0, "enemy": 0, "self": 0 },"damage": { "enemy": 264, "team": 0 }},"ssg": {"acc": { "attacks": 532, "hits": 186 },"kills": { "total": 26, "team": 0, "enemy": 0, "self": 0 },"damage": { "enemy": 1785, "team": 0 }},"rl": {"acc": { "attacks": 223, "hits": 16, "real": 124, "virtual": 124 },"kills": { "total": 85, "team": 0, "enemy": 0, "self": 2 },"damage": { "enemy": 6629, "team": 0 }}},"items": {"health_15": { "took": 6 },"ya": { "took": 9,"time": 171 },"q": { "took": 5,"time": 123 }}},{"top-color": 11,"bottom-color": 12,"ping": 20,"login": "","name": "mutilator","team": "","stats": { "frags": 29, "deaths": 43, "tk": 0, "spawn-frags": 2, "kills": 29, "suicides": 0 },"dmg": { "taken": 4703, "given": 4304, "team": 0, "self": 0, "team-weapons": 0, "enemy-weapons": 4304, "taken-to-die": 109 },"xferRL": 0,"xferLG": 0,"spree": { "max": 3, "quad": 0 },"control": 0.000000,"speed": { "max": 808.475891, "avg": 269.720154 },"weapons": {"sg": {"acc": { "attacks": 1416, "hits": 1158 },"kills": { "total": 29, "team": 0, "enemy": 0, "self": 0 },"damage": { "enemy": 4304, "team": 0 }},"ssg": {},"rl": {}},"items": {"health_15": { "took": 3 },"health_25": { "took": 6 }},"bot": {"skill": 20,"customised": false}},{"top-color": 11,"bottom-color": 12,"ping": 20,"login": "","name": "drejfus","team": "","stats": { "frags": 23, "deaths": 43, "tk": 0, "spawn-frags": 0, "kills": 23, "suicides": 0 },"dmg": { "taken": 4551, "given": 3922, "team": 0, "self": 0, "team-weapons": 0, "enemy-weapons": 3922, "taken-to-die": 105 },"xferRL": 0,"xferLG": 0,"spree": { "max": 3, "quad": 0 },"control": 0.000000,"speed": { "max": 885.315186, "avg": 271.517792 },"weapons": {"sg": {"acc": { "attacks": 1326, "hits": 1041 },"kills": { "total": 23, "team": 0, "enemy": 0, "self": 0 },"damage": { "enemy": 3922, "team": 0 }},"ssg": {},"rl": {}},"items": {"health_15": { "took": 4 },"health_25": { "took": 1 }},"bot": {"skill": 20,"customised": false}},{"top-color": 11,"bottom-color": 12,"ping": 20,"login": "","name": "griffin","team": "","stats": { "frags": 31, "deaths": 33, "tk": 0, "spawn-frags": 1, "kills": 31, "suicides": 0 },"dmg": { "taken": 3883, "given": 3472, "team": 0, "self": 0, "team-weapons": 0, "enemy-weapons": 3472, "taken-to-die": 117 },"xferRL": 0,"xferLG": 0,"spree": { "max": 6, "quad": 0 },"control": 0.000000,"speed": { "max": 881.237122, "avg": 256.504913 },"weapons": {"sg": {"acc": { "attacks": 1236, "hits": 934 },"kills": { "total": 31, "team": 0, "enemy": 0, "self": 0 },"damage": { "enemy": 3472, "team": 0 }},"ssg": {},"rl": {}},"items": {"health_15": { "took": 2 },"health_25": { "took": 5 },"ga": { "took": 1,"time": 8 }},"bot": {"skill": 20,"customised": false}},{"top-color": 11,"bottom-color": 12,"ping": 20,"login": "","name": "heddan","team": "","stats": { "frags": 26, "deaths": 43, "tk": 0, "spawn-frags": 1, "kills": 26, "suicides": 0 },"dmg": { "taken": 4733, "given": 3259, "team": 0, "self": 0, "team-weapons": 0, "enemy-weapons": 3259, "taken-to-die": 110 },"xferRL": 0,"xferLG": 0,"spree": { "max": 2, "quad": 0 },"control": 0.000000,"speed": { "max": 1027.483276, "avg": 259.374237 },"weapons": {"sg": {"acc": { "attacks": 1158, "hits": 879 },"kills": { "total": 26, "team": 0, "enemy": 0, "self": 0 },"damage": { "enemy": 3259, "team": 0 }},"ssg": {},"rl": {}},"items": {"health_15": { "took": 1 },"health_25": { "took": 6 },"ga": { "took": 1,"time": 6 }},"bot": {"skill": 20,"customised": false}},{"top-color": 11,"bottom-color": 12,"ping": 20,"login": "","name": "legio","team": "","stats": { "frags": 26, "deaths": 44, "tk": 0, "spawn-frags": 0, "kills": 26, "suicides": 0 },"dmg": { "taken": 5028, "given": 4199, "team": 0, "self": 0, "team-weapons": 0, "enemy-weapons": 4199, "taken-to-die": 114 },"xferRL": 0,"xferLG": 0,"spree": { "max": 3, "quad": 0 },"control": 0.000000,"speed": { "max": 614.539124, "avg": 260.083466 },"weapons": {"sg": {"acc": { "attacks": 1464, "hits": 1128 },"kills": { "total": 26, "team": 0, "enemy": 0, "self": 0 },"damage": { "enemy": 4199, "team": 0 }},"ssg": {},"rl": {}},"items": {"health_15": { "took": 1 },"health_25": { "took": 8 },"ga": { "took": 1,"time": 10 },"ya": { "took": 1,"time": 16 }},"bot": {"skill": 20,"customised": false}},{"top-color": 11,"bottom-color": 12,"ping": 20,"login": "","name": "wigorf","team": "","stats": { "frags": 22, "deaths": 33, "tk": 0, "spawn-frags": 1, "kills": 23, "suicides": 0 },"dmg": { "taken": 3729, "given": 3094, "team": 0, "self": 0, "team-weapons": 0, "enemy-weapons": 3094, "taken-to-die": 113 },"xferRL": 0,"xferLG": 0,"spree": { "max": 2, "quad": 0 },"control": 0.000000,"speed": { "max": 601.784851, "avg": 258.124725 },"weapons": {"sg": {"acc": { "attacks": 1098, "hits": 837 },"kills": { "total": 23, "team": 0, "enemy": 0, "self": 0 },"damage": { "enemy": 3094, "team": 0 }},"ssg": {},"rl": {}},"items": {"health_15": { "took": 3 },"health_25": { "took": 4 }},"bot": {"skill": 20,"customised": false}},{"top-color": 11,"bottom-color": 12,"ping": 20,"login": "","name": "madmax","team": "","stats": { "frags": 16, "deaths": 30, "tk": 0, "spawn-frags": 0, "kills": 17, "suicides": 0 },"dmg": { "taken": 3493, "given": 3193, "team": 0, "self": 0, "team-weapons": 0, "enemy-weapons": 3193, "taken-to-die": 116 },"xferRL": 0,"xferLG": 0,"spree": { "max": 4, "quad": 0 },"control": 0.000000,"speed": { "max": 736.754517, "avg": 252.233170 },"weapons": {"sg": {"acc": { "attacks": 1110, "hits": 848 },"kills": { "total": 17, "team": 0, "enemy": 0, "self": 0 },"damage": { "enemy": 3193, "team": 0 }},"rl": {}},"items": {"health_15": { "took": 2 },"health_25": { "took": 11 },"ga": { "took": 1,"time": 13 }},"bot": {"skill": 20,"customised": false}},{"top-color": 11,"bottom-color": 12,"ping": 20,"login": "","name": "mrlame","team": "","stats": { "frags": 24, "deaths": 41, "tk": 0, "spawn-frags": 0, "kills": 24, "suicides": 0 },"dmg": { "taken": 4681, "given": 3984, "team": 0, "self": 0, "team-weapons": 0, "enemy-weapons": 3984, "taken-to-die": 114 },"xferRL": 0,"xferLG": 0,"spree": { "max": 2, "quad": 0 },"control": 0.000000,"speed": { "max": 582.029907, "avg": 272.101746 },"weapons": {"sg": {"acc": { "attacks": 1326, "hits": 1062 },"kills": { "total": 24, "team": 0, "enemy": 0, "self": 0 },"damage": { "enemy": 3984, "team": 0 }},"ssg": {},"rl": {}},"items": {"health_15": { "took": 7 },"health_25": { "took": 7 },"ga": { "took": 1,"time": 13 }},"bot": {"skill": 20,"customised": false}}]}